The number of natural mineral springs in Turkey is 1,500, and Turkey ranks first in Europe. As for facilities that
depend on mineral water, Italy comes first with 300 facilities, followed by Germany with 260,
then Turkey in third place with 240 facilities.

What is sulfur baths in Türkiye?

It may be called hot eyes, which some take as a tourist and therapeutic destination at the same time.
Thermal sulfur baths are suitable for treating a number of diseases, including diseases of the musculoskeletal system, rheumatic, skin and respiratory diseases. The sulfur content varies from one eye to another, but the water in the eye must contain minimum amount of sulfur, 1 gram per liter of water, otherwise it cannot be classified as a mineral spring.
It is also perfectly suitable for the treatment of diseases of the musculoskeletal system,
as the medical world has witnessed very good success in patients with erosive diseases of the joints and spine,
including problems of herniated disc (disc), Bekhterev’s disease (rheumatoid arthritis),
inflammatory rheumatic diseases and muscle pain.
There is a study in which a German doctor explains that the effect of warm water is increased by the action of hydrogen sulfide, which can be seen clearly in the redness of the skin, and he adds that bathing with sulfuric
spring water works to relax the muscles in all parts of the body, and the connective tissues
in the body become more flexible and the blood vessels expand and increase. Heartbeat and metabolism,
and the palliative, analgesic, and anti-inflammatory effects are due to several factors, on top of which is the warmth of the water, as confirmed by Wolfgang Brockle, chief physician at the German Center for Rheumatology.

Yalova


The springs of Yalova are located to the south of the Sea of Marmara, 13 km northeast of the center of Yalova,
in an area of green nature of wonderful beauty. It is a lukewarm, low-tension mineral water
that contains sulfur water and a number of other compounds such as sodium and calcium salts
Therefore, it is useful in treating diseases of the stomach and intestines, hemorrhoid diseases, fistula,
chronic ulcer and duodenal diseases, disintegrating rheumatism, descending colon diseases,
intestinal secretion diseases, spastic paralysis, soft and delicate tissue rheumatism, and intestinal parasites.
There are a number of famous historical bathtubs in this area, including the “Sultan” bathtub
The historical “Qorsunlu” bath includes an outdoor swimming pool, in addition to indoor basins and a steam bath (sauna). And the village bathroom.

Bursa


The history of Bursa hot springs dates back to centuries, and interest in its waters and the construction
of special facilities and baths that derive their water from those hot springs began, since the Roman era,
through the Byzantine and Ottoman eras, and ending with our current era.
Hot springs and baths are spread throughout Bursa, and they are all distinguished by their quality
and therapeutic properties. In this research, we will only talk about the most famous hot springs in Bursa
The most famous of them is the Oilat Cave and Springs, the third largest cave in Turkey. It was formed due to a major earthquake 300 million years ago, and is distinguished by its length extending to 665 meters deep into the mountain.
Also, the “Waqf Bahja” springs in “Cekirgha.” These springs are located in the city center
of “Bursa” within “Tashkeriye.” The water network of these springs is connected to the hotels in the region.
Where hotel visitors can take advantage of the plunge pools in the hotel rooms.
These ponds are useful in treating rheumatic syndromes, muscular pains, chronic infections, painful spastic gynecological diseases, and clogged arteries. physical and flabby.

Denizli


Karahayit springs are among the best mineral baths in Turkey, as these springs are located
in the Pamukkale region of Denizli state, and are distinguished by their red color due to the high proportions
of iron in their waters, due to their exit from the folds of metamorphic rocks, and their mud basins are red in color,
because the soil of this region is soil It is red, and its muddy water helps treat many diseases and improve the skin and complexion.

Armutlu


The hot springs in Armutlu date back to the period that preceded the Greek civilization, and the waters
of these springs contribute to the treatment of rheumatic diseases.
